# Crash-report pipeline client for the Lanternlight mobile app.
# Support team: this client uploads symbolicated crash bundles to the internal
# Breakline ingestion service, where they appear in the triage queue within
# about two minutes. If uploads fail, check network first — the service itself
# rarely drops requests. The client authenticates with a single service key,
# rotated quarterly by the platform group. The current key is set directly below.

API key for bageg-kajef: vxb2-ss

## Hooksmith Environments — Retry Semantics

Webhook delivery in Hooksmith uses exponential backoff with jitter. Staging caps at 5 attempts; production caps at 12. Failures past the cap land in the dead-letter queue and are never retried automatically. Do not change the jitter factor without checking consumer idempotency — downstream teams at Pellmore rely on at-most-once-ish behavior within a 10-minute window. Timeouts count as failures. The per-environment settings that govern all of this are listed below.

service settings:
ralael:
  pin: 7453
  tenant: zorath
  seal: seal_087806e4
  metrics_host: metrics.ralael.paliqworks.example
  standby_team: fraath
  escalation: praok-istiel
  nonce: 10e083

Minutes — Management Meeting, Norvik Works capacity decision

Attending: Operations, Sales, Finance leads. After reviewing demand forecasts for the Ardale line, management agreed to expand Norvik Works to two shifts from next quarter rather than commission a new site. Sales leads should quote lead times of six weeks, not nine, once the second shift stabilises. Tooling orders were approved in principle. The strategic reasoning behind this choice is recorded below.

management briefing: Only 33 of the 205 pilot accounts renewed Kasath, so a churn review is set for October 17. Weniusek Logistics is in early talks to buy Holethax Freight for about $345.6 million.

## Rotor-Kit Onboarding

Rotor-Kit is the internal utility that rotates service secrets on a fixed cadence. As release manager, you trigger rotations during the freeze window via `rotorkit rotate --env staging`. The tool records every rotation in its audit table, so the backing database must be reachable before any run. Point the audit writer at the database using the line below.

database URL for bahop-yagep: mssql://sildor_svc:35ha7jz@db-fb6d.nelvrodyn.example:5432/casath